Faqr

  • It must be known that pursuing Faqr is in fact seeking Allah and His Prophet. It is following the sacred Companions and Saints. (Mehak-ul-Faqr Kalan)
  • Faqr is eternal life. (Noor-ul-Huda Kalan)
  • Faqr is being independent of all but Allah. (Mehak-ul-Faqr Kalan)
  • Faqr is the Truth and world is falsehood. (Kaleed-ul-Tauheed Kalan)
  • Faqr is the greatest blessing of Allah. He grants to whomsoever He wishes. (Ain-ul-Faqr)

Ism e Allah Zaat

  • The Foundation of chosen Faqr  is contemplation of Ism-e-Allah Zaat which blesses with proximity of Allah and recognition of the Essence through the Divine name. (Ameer-ul-Kaunain)
  • The special way to reach Allah by contemplation of Ism-e-Allah Zaat is the way of Faqr. (Kaleed-e-Jannat)        
  • Whosoever makes Ism-e-Allah Zaat his life and soul gets rid of all worries of both the worlds. (Ain-ul-Faqr)
  • Ism-e-Allah Zaat (Allah, Lillah, LaHoo, Hoo) are the greatest names of Allah. (Ain-ul-Faqr)
  • Divine Vision is only possible through Ism-e-Allah Zaat.

The Perfect Spiritual Guide (Murshid Kamil Akmal)

  • The perfect spiritual guide is the one who can give life to the inward and death to the inciting innerself. (Ain-ul-Faqr)
  • Spiritual guide is like a philosopher’s stone. Every impure person who is like iron or copper when comes in his company turns into gold. (Kasf-ul-Asrar)
  • The perfect spiritual guide grants Ism-e-Allah Zaat to the seeker of Allah on the very first day. (Kaleed-e-Jannat)
  • The inward of Fakir is an ocean while his sight is a pearl. (Mohkim-ul-Fuqara)
  • Without the perfect spiritual guide no struggle of the seeker is fruitful even if he spends his whole life in hard mystic practices because without a spiritual guide no one has ever reached Allah. (Ain-ul-Faqr)
  • The enemy of Fakirs is in fact the enemy of Allah. (Mohabbat-ul-Asrar)
  • There are three enemies of Fakir who keep this world their ally: the hypocrite, the envious and the atheist. (Asrar-e-Qadri)

Veils in the way of Allah

  • A sin which is committed because of lust may be forgiven but a sin because of arrogance cannot be forgiven. Prophet Adam’s sin was due to lust but Satan’s sin was due to arrogance. (Asrar-e-Qadri)
  • The one whose inward is not true to shahada is a hypocrite. . (Mehak-ul-Faqr Kalan)
  • Those who prevented themselves from the veils of innerself which include covetousness, greed, jealousy, arrogance, lustful desires and other evils, they beheld Allah unveiled and immersed in the word of Allah without any questioning as if pearls are beaded in a string. (Kaleed-ul-Tauheed Kalan)
